Known as one of the most attractive colorful signages, Neon signs, and lights are a relatively-energy efficient light source relative to the brightness of the light it puts out.
Compared to incandescent or fluorescent light sources, Neon lights play a good sport. Its best competition when it comes to the energy efficiency of producing colored light is the newest light-emitting diode technologies.
To measure the power consumption of a linear light source such as a Neon tube, consider a ratio of watts consumed per foot of Neon.
The power consumption of the Neon tube can depend on the transformer and color of the Neon. Note that for red Neon, the use of 3 1/2 to 4 watts per foot is typical. It means that when you let your Neon tube burn for 12 hours a day, it will consume up to 5.33 to 17.52-kilowatt-hours of electricity every year.
Measuring Neon efficiency means considering a proportion of light output (lumens) per watt.
Neon lights are considerably energy-efficient considering the lumen it produces and the energy it consumes. These products are known for their durability when properly handled. Keeping them on for the night won’t be an issue, and that’s why it’s the choice for many business establishments.
